Circularity or roundness is the condition where all the points on a surface are in a circle. Circularity tolerance specifies a zone bounded by 2 concentric circles within which the measured surface must lie. In the example shown each circular element must lie between 2 concentric circles, one having a radius 0.05mm larger than the other. Each circular element of the surface must also be within the specified limits of size. |
